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Не получили письмо с кодом активации?
Декабрь 12, 2018, 08:56:24 am

Автор Тема: Вычесляемое измерение.  (Прочитано 409 раз)

Оффлайн haltol

  • Новичок
  • *
  • Сообщений: 21
  • Страна: ru
  • Рейтинг: +0/-0
    • Просмотр профиля
Вычесляемое измерение.
« : Ноябрь 03, 2018, 03:26:02 pm »
Доброго дня.

Есть формула =if($(_pp_LUN_net_ty)>$(_avg_LUN_net_ty),'Yes','No') в таблице работает.
Но вычисляемое измерение на основе данной формуле дает ошибку. Ограничение Qlik-а? Или я что то делаю не так?

Переменная _pp_LUN_net_ty

Sum({<[Year] = {$(=max([Year]))}, [Период по времени дня] = {'12-16 - Lunch'}, [Режим] = {'Текущий'}>}
[$(_vType)])
/
Sum({<[Year] = {$(=max([Year]))}, [Режим] = {'Текущий'}>}
[$(_vType)])



Переменная _avg_LUN_net_ty

avg(TOTAL
  {<
  [Year] = {$(=max([Year]))}
  ,[Режим] = {'Текущий'}
  ,[Период по времени дня] =  {'12-16 - Lunch'}
  ,[Бренд] = -{'MCD'}
  >}
   aggr(
        ($(_pp_LUN_net_ty))
       ,[Brand name with N/A]
       )
)



переменная _vType

=if(_type = 'Net Rev', 'Сумма без НДС RUB', if(_type = 'Tr.', 'Кол-во чеков','Количество'))



Неофициальный форум пользователей QlikView & Qlik Sense

Вычесляемое измерение.
« : Ноябрь 03, 2018, 03:26:02 pm »